Hey guys!
So I have been looking for a new set of wheels for my S130 and I have my mind set on some Work Equip 03's in a 15x9.5 with a -13 offset. My only problem is finding a tire to fill everything up nicely. I like how the 255/40-17's look on the ZX wrapped on a set of Rota's. I hopped on a tire calculator to find a comparable size in a 15" rim and came up with a 265/50-15.
My only problem now is finding a tire with a good speed rating. Everything I have been able to find has been an S speed rated tire. Keep in mind this is my DD turbo car w/350~whp.
If anyone has any suggestions while I continue to hunt down a decent tire.....please feel free to post them up!

The L28E motor is notorious for having heat soak problems after the car has sat, after running, for about 5~15 minutes. This heat soak can make the car miss fairly bad until enough liquid gas can make into the cylinders. Also, if your warm up enrichment settings in MS are way off, it can possible cause miss fires. I would not mess with your dwell as it can REALLY mess some stuff up if you get it wrong.
I also have a 240sx TB and it has an adjustment screw(hex head stud w/ an 8mm nut that holds it in place) on the oposite side of the TPS.
And as everyone else has said.....make sure your timing gun agrees with what MS is reading.

I am running a large intercooler and a GT30 T3/T4 running 15psi with the air filter mounted on the face of the turbo. My IAT sensor is mounted just before the TB. My IAT's usually run about 15~20* above outside air temps on hot summer days. I have seen 8~10* above on cold winters(35~40* days). Those numbers were before I wrapped my exhaust manifold. One thing to note about GPS speed. Â Unless the GPS unit has a built in correction for descent and ascent angle, the speed will only be accurate when you are on level ground. Â Boats are obviously always on level paths. Â Hills cause significant error on the GPS speed readings.
Sine Cosine Tangent.
The Speehut Revolution GPS speedo does have a feature where it tells you your altitude. I wonder if it has a correction factor incorporated with the altimeter. I will do some tests if I ever get my car back.
